Contrary to the concern expressed in the question, a systematic review and meta-analysis published in 2025 found that using metronidazole led to a statistically significant reduction in total cholesterol, LDL-C, and triglycerides. The question, 'Does metronidazole increase cholesterol?', stems from a misconception, as clinical evidence consistently points toward a beneficial effect on lipid profiles during treatment.
